Carter Resumes Habitat for Humanity Work

Source: Yahoo News

Not long after his 91st birthday, Fmr. President Jimmy Carter resumed his work on-site with crews for Habitat for Humanity. Carter took time off for recovery after doctor's found cancer in his liver and brain. (video at link)
